If You want An Easy-Care Floor
Choose for porcelain or glazed tiles, moreover avoid porous natural stone tiles like limestone. Except sealed vigilantly, they’ll appropriate drips and spills and fit stained over time.
If you want a nonslip floor: Pick tiles with textured exteriors, matte finishes, or sand-containing polishes. Added option: small tiles with lots of grout lines, which extend better “grip” than large tiles.

The Appropriate Height for Accessories
There are no hard-and-fast commands about how high to hang towel bars and robe hooks. Architects use the dimensions above as a starting point. Determine where to put things early on so that you can add extra blocking where required before finishing the walls. If you can, mark the potential points with painter’s tape first, then settle for comfort.
